This is happening because AC is swapping J on the rouge 319s with proper 2x2 (from the former 3x3 with the middle seat blocked). Row 4 is becoming 12 and everything is shifting back.

My wife and her Mom were seated together in row 4 and just got reassigned to different seats on their flight. I called in and agent said they can't do anything since all the preferred seats are gone.
Closing the loop on this. I called back and got an agent that was willing to dig a bit deeper. Since the previous row 12 and row 13, he moved the pax back one row (keeping their original selection on the aircraft), and was able to restore Mrs. YVR and her Mom's original seat selection. ^

As stated upthread, if anyone is on an upcoming rouge+ seat on a 319, check your preferred seat selection. If you booked on the old config, row 4 is now row 12, and the exit row now 19.

Well interestingly AC has removed the different layouts from their rouge 319 fleet map:
http://www.aircanada.com/en/about/fl...-100rouge.html

But then they reference layouts 1,2, and 3. Not sure if they're planning on doing away with the all Y rouge configs or not.

Basically any rouge 319 that has J and also row 4 is the old config. The reconfigured 2x2 319s have rows 1 to 3 as J, then it goes straight to row 12 (rouge+), and then 19A would be the exit seat.
